I need help for the selection from a circuit breaker to 4.16 KV.
For the momentary duty, I calculated the first-cycle network, using a estimated first-cycle reactance of 0.17 pu for motors at 4.16KV, 350HP; a estimated first cycle reactance of 20 pu for motors to 480V, 75 HP and 60 HP.
For the interrupting duty I calculated the interrupting network, using a estimated interrupting reactance of (0.17 X 1.5) pu for motors at 4.16KV, 350 HP; a estimated interrupting reactance of 0.50 pu for motors at 480V, 75HP and 60HP. Standard interpretation Is correct?
